HER2 expression in urothelial carcinoma, a systematic literature review

Abstract

BackgroundUrothelial carcinoma (UC) is a common malignancy with significant associated mortality. Recent clinical trials suggest an emerging role for HER2-targeted therapy. Testing for HER2 expression in UC is not part of current routine clinical practice. In consequence, the prevalence of HER2 expression in UC is not well defined.MethodsA systematic literature review (SLR) was conducted to characterize HER2 expression in both locally advanced unresectable or metastatic (LA/mUC) and earlier stage UC, classified as HER2+, HER2-low, HER2-. HER2+ was defined as an immunohistochemistry (IHC) score of 3+ or IHC 2+ and ISH/FISH+. HER2-low was defined as an IHC score of 2+ and ISH/FISH- or IHC 1+. HER2- was defined as an IHC score of 0. Weighted averages were calculated to generate an estimate of the population prevalence.ResultsA total of 88 studies were identified, with 45, 30, and 13 studies investigating LA/mUC, earlier stage UC, and mixed stage/unspecified, respectively. The most common assays used were Dako HercepTest and Ventana Pathway anti-HER2/neu (4B5) for IHC to assess HER2 protein expression; Abbott PathVysion HER-2 DNA Probe Kit, FoundationOne CDx, and Guardant360 CDx for assessing HER2 gene amplification. The most frequently cited scoring guidelines were ASCO/CAP guidelines for breast cancer and gastric cancer, though most studies defined their own criteria for HER2 expression. Using the pre-specified definition, HER2+ prevalence ranged from 6.7% to 37.5% with a weighted average of 13.0% in LA/mUC. Only 1 study presented data that could be classified as HER2+ based on pre-specified criteria in earlier stage UC patients, and this study represented a likely outlier, at 76.0%.ConclusionThe results from this SLR help to shed light on HER2 expression in UC, a potentially clinically relevant biomarker-driven subpopulation for emerging HER2-directed regimens. Results of this SLR illuminate the variability in how HER2+ status expression levels are being assessed and how HER2+ is defined. Consensus on standardized HER2 testing and scoring criteria is paramount to better understand the clinical relevance in patients with UC.
